Equipment selection for conferences
For conferences, reliability and clarity are paramount. Selecting a dependable audio system, suitable microphone options, and a versatile display setup enables smooth communication between speakers and attendees. Calibration and testing should be performed well in advance, with backup devices on hand to address any unexpected issues. When planning, factor in the venue’s layout, room dimensions, and lighting conditions, as these elements influence visibility and audibility. A thoughtful configuration will reduce on‑site adjustments and keep the programme on track.
Live events and stage productions
Stage productions demand a robust audiovisual footprint that supports dynamic performances without overpowering the content. This involves scalable lighting, clear sound reinforcement, and video feeds that align with the action on stage. Technicians should map cue timing, transitions, and signal routing to create a cohesive experience. In Dubai, venues vary greatly, so tailoring the rig to each space while maintaining portability can simplify load‑in and load‑out. Prioritise equipment that offers reliability, simple control interfaces, and easy maintenance to minimise disruption during the event.

Maintenance and troubleshooting
Regular maintenance extends the life of audio visual equipment dubai and protects the investment. Cleaning, calibration, and testing routines should be scheduled periodically, with checks on cables, connectors, and power supplies. Understanding common fault patterns helps technicians diagnose issues quickly, minimising downtime during events. A well‑documented maintenance log supports ongoing reliability, while a contingency plan outlines steps to address equipment failure without compromising the programme. In practice, preventative care saves time and reduces stress for event teams.
